The Fruit Hunters was released in 2012. It's audience rating is Not Rated and it runs for 95 min. A Documentary movie, it was written by Adam Gollner, Yung Chang, Mark Slutsky, directed by Yung Chang; starring Kyle Allatt, Marie-Alice Depestre, Kyle Gatehouse. The Fruit Hunters explores the little known subculture and history of rare fruit hunters who travel the globe in an obsessive search for the exotic, in this stylish and sometimes erotic documentary..
